Located near Arima Onsen, Kadonobou offers an indoor mineral hot spring for relaxation after exploring. Enjoy free WiFi in public areas, luggage storage, concierge services, a banquet hall, and complimentary newspapers for leisurely reading.
Arimacho, a neighbourhood in Kobe, is home to Kadonobou. Hot springs access available from 3:00 PM to 11:00 PM
The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our and Welfare requires all international visitors to subm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els, etc. ); additionally, lodging proprietors are required to photocopy passports for all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file
Please note that some properties do not permit guests with tattoos to use the on-site public bathing facilities

Where is Kadonobou located?
Located in Arimacho, this hotel is within a 15-minute walk of Kin no yu and Arima Onsen. Tosen Shrine and Zuihoji Park are also within 15 minutes. Arima Onsen Station is 6 minutes by foot.

Staying at this ryokan was an incredible experience! From the moment I arrived, the staff made me feel like a valued guest, providing warm and attentive service. The traditional tatami room was immaculate, with beautiful decor that created a peaceful atmosphere and views overlooking the mountain landscape. The highlight was undoubtedly the onsenâspending time in the hot springs, surrounded by nature, was incredibly relaxing and rejuvenating. The ryokanâs attention to detail, from the thoughtful amenities to the calming ambiance, made my stay truly special. Highly recommended for anyone looking for an authentic Japanese retreat!
